  3. lol rather than listing the quantities out, im just going to make it very easy for ya

    a good iso run, made correctly with quality standards, can yield 15-20%. Since iso is polar and can extract more than you want, you could easily end up with a much larger, very impure yield...

    BHO is about the same, assume 15% generally

  15. [quote name='"SIRSOG"']

    Dude how long do you soak the plant material in iso for?[/quote]

    I was told that soaking any longer than a min extracts chlorophyll, something I don't want. I haven't made iso hash in a while but iirc I would soak for 30 sec and then shake for 30 seconds. Then it sits in the iso for however long it takes to go through the filter. I let it dry for roughly 24 hours. It does it's job, just isn't oil.
     
  16. [quote name='"SuperSilverDaze"']

    I was told that soaking any longer than a min extracts chlorophyll, something I don't want. I haven't made iso hash in a while but iirc I would soak for 30 sec and then shake for 30 seconds. Then it sits in the iso for however long it takes to go through the filter. I let it dry for roughly 24 hours. It does it's job, just isn't oil.[/quote]

    Less soak/shake time, quicker filtration man

    Key to making delicious oil

    Also, freeze the plant material and iso for a min of an hour before making it
     
  17. Yeah, a minute is too long for an iso wash imo, i like to shake frozen shake submerged in 99% for no more than 20 seconds total, any longer and ive seen my yields change constancy. Also, using lower % alcohols will make the end product more malleable, but thats dries off with time.

    Iso oil done right can be ammmmmazing and just as good as BHO
